Abstract
Space plasmas are usually inhomogeneous andirregular. Particle in cell (PIC) plasma simulations, however, often consider the plasma to be homogeneous and periodic. Here non-periodic PIC simulations with inhomogeneities in the density, temperature and background magnetic field are considered. Boundary conditions and a variable sizedgridsystem are discussed, along with an application to a magnetospheric plasma physics problem in the auroral zone.
